Mistohay Lake
Mistohay Lake is a medium-sized (1484 acre) recreational lake within Meadow Lake Provincial Park and 15km NE of the town of Goodsoil.
The lake is just off Highway 224 which runs along the south end of the lake. The much larger Lac des Îles is to the west and [Matheson Lake with another campground] is east along the highway.
There is a non-electric campground at the lake, with a playground, outhouses, a playground, fish-filleting shack, and a boat launch.
Northern Pike, Walleye, Yellow Perch, and Whitefish can be found in the lake. It is occasionally stocked with Walleye.

Fishing at Mistohay Lake
Mistohay Lake is in the central fishing zone.
What fish are in Mistohay Lake
Northern Pike, Yellow Perch, Walleye, Lake Whitefish, White Sucker, Cisco and Longnose Sucker can be found in Mistohay Lake.Learn all about fishing in Saskatchewan here.

Fishing Season
Fishing season on Mistohay Lake is from May 15, 2024 to March 31, 2025.
Fishing Limits for Mistohay Lake
Species | Limit |
Walleye | Limit 3, Only 1 Over 55 Cm |
Northern Pike | Limit 5 (only one may exceed 75 cm) |
Yellow Perch | Limit 25 |
Lake Whitefish | Limit 8 (combined limit for all whitefish) |
Cisco | Limit 8 (combined limit for all whitefish) |

Record of fish stocked in Mistohay Lake
Stocked in 2024 with 400,000 Walleye Fry. |
Stocked in 2022 with 400,000 Walleye Fry. |
Stocked in 2016 with 400,000 Walleye Fry. |
Stocked in 2015 with 0 Walleye Fry. |
